What mmHg Compression Level Is Safe During Pregnancy?

If you have been searching for ways to manage swollen ankles or prevent varicose veins, you’ve likely come across the term "mmHg." This stands for millimetres of mercury, and it is the standard unit used to measure the pressure level of compression garments.

Choosing the right level is essential; too little and you won't feel the benefits, too much and you could restrict your circulation. For the vast majority of healthy pregnancies, mild to moderate compression is the safe and recommended standard.

Understanding the Compression Scale

Compression levels are categorised into "Classes" based on the amount of pressure they apply at the ankle.

1. 15-20 mmHg (Mild / Over-the-Counter)

This is the most common and widely recommended level for expectant mothers. Many women find this level provides gentle, supportive pressure throughout the day, and it doesn't require a medical prescription.

  • Best for: Daily wear to prevent "heavy legs," reducing minor evening swelling, and long-distance travel.

  • Safety: Very high. This level is generally considered safe for all healthy pregnant women.

2. 20-30 mmHg (Moderate / Medical Grade)

This is a firmer level of compression often used when symptoms are more pronounced.

  • Best for: Managing existing varicose veins, significant oedema (swelling), or as directed by an Australian healthcare professional to prevent Deep Vein Thrombosis (DVT).

  • Safety: High, but it is best to consult your midwife or GP before moving up to this level to ensure your blood pressure and arterial health are optimal.

3. 30-40 mmHg+ (Firm / Prescription Only)

Levels above 30 mmHg are generally reserved for severe medical conditions such as chronic venous insufficiency or active blood clots. These should only be worn under strict medical supervision.

Why Graduated Compression is Key

It isn't just about the mmHg number; it’s about how that pressure is distributed. Safe maternity socks must be graduated. This means the pressure is strongest at the ankle (where gravity causes blood to pool) and gradually decreases as the sock moves up the leg.

Pregnancy, Birth and Baby (https://www.pregnancybirthbaby.org.au/varicose-veins) notes that compression stockings are part of the standard recommendation for managing the venous changes that come with pregnancy. Without this gradient, a sock could actually "trap" blood in the lower leg, which is exactly what we want to avoid.

Frequently Asked Questions (FAQ)

Q: Can I wear compression socks to sleep?

A: Generally, no. Compression socks are designed for use when you are upright and fighting gravity. When you are lying flat, your circulation doesn't need the same assistance. Use the Sleepybelly Pregnancy Pillow to elevate your legs slightly instead.

Q: How do I know if my socks are too tight?

A: If you experience numbness, tingling, or a change in the colour of your toes, remove the socks immediately. They should feel like a "firm hug," not a painful squeeze.

Q: Are they safe for air travel?

The Bottom Line

For most pregnant women, a 15-20 mmHg graduated compression sock is the "sweet spot" for safety and effectiveness. It provides the necessary support to combat swelling and prevent vein issues while remaining comfortable enough for all-day wear.
